Transaction cd8964dbb25eb61846246480d4f0fde04e76b53aa28fa81958466848f27eed74
1 Input
1 Output
-
cd8964dbb25eb61846246480d4f0fde04e76b53aa28fa81958466848f27eed74:0
- value
- 148900
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 df3c3d43fd8eb24cb6fe1eeb6c9bc5e4a07b8443 OP_EQUAL
- address
- 3N3NmphRUp1g1xGdWzBniUEzmktD1bCuAV